If you are looking for a highly trained and experienced dentist in Washington, you have come to the right place. At our practice, you will receive the highest quality dental care. Our dental office uses the latest state-of-the-art equipment and cutting edge technology and we uphold the strictest sterilization techniques. We know that many people may feel anxious about coming to the dentist, so it is our goal to make your visit with us as pain and anxiety free as possible. We view it as our mission to educate our patients about all of their oral health care options and to help guide them to choose a treatment plan that is most suitable and appropriate for their needs.

We accept Mastercard, Visa, American Express and Discover credit cards. We also offer low-interest financing through LendingClub. We accept many insurance plans including those listed below. If you do not see your plan listed, please call our office.

Our office is located at 4018 Georgia Avenue NW, Washington, DC 20011 with street parking available. We are easily accessible by Metro. Please enter your zip code or city, state below for door-to-door directions.

I'm normally not one to leave reviews- but I felt it was necessary after my initial consult, and fittings for my Clear Correct aligners. Dr. Branch and his team were very pleasant and attentive in finding me a remedy for my pretty bad overbite which has haunted me since I was a kid (33 yr. now). Dr. Branch took the time to walk me through the process and explain to me what I could expect throughout my journey to a perfect smile. Two months in, and I can say he was right. My overbite has significantly changed in just this short period of time and I am extremely happy with my choice to go to Petworth dental. I was impressed with the Doctor, and his team's Professionalism, and the cleanliness of the office, as well as how I was treated while there. I now have a dentist I can trust, and refer my friends to. Thanks guys!!
